Le pêcheur is a French equivalent of the Portuguese phrase o pescador.Specifically, the French masculine singular definite article le and the Portuguese o mean "the." The French masculine noun pêcheur and the Portuguese pescador mean "fisherman." The pronunciation will be "luh peh-shuhr" in French and "oo PEH-shkuh-dohr" in Portuguese.
